Joao Fonseca, the No. 27 seed ranked No. 29, holds trader consensus as the favorite in this ATP Masters 1000 clay-court clash at the Internazionali BNL d'Italia, bolstered by his superior ranking, Buenos Aires ATP title last year, and recent Monte Carlo R16 run featuring a straight-sets win over Matteo Berrettini. Hamad Medjedovic, ranked No. 67, counters with surging clay form—including the Napoli Challenger 125 title in late March and an 11-2 record on the surface this year—plus a straight-sets R1 victory over Valentin Royer. Their first head-to-head on Rome's slow clay favors Fonseca's baseline consistency, though Medjedovic's momentum introduces upset risk amid no reported injuries.

This market will resolve to 'Hamad Medjedovic' if Hamad Medjedovic advances against Joao Fonseca.
This market will resolve to 'Joao Fonseca' if Joao Fonseca advances against Hamad Medjedovic.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the ATP Tour. A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
